Just Dial Ltd., a small-cap player in the E-Retail and E-Commerce sector, has experienced a notable shift in its technical momentum, with key indicators signalling a bearish trend. The stock’s recent price action and technical parameters suggest increasing downside pressure, reflecting broader challenges in the sector and company-specific headwinds.
Just Dial Ltd. Faces Bearish Momentum Amid Technical Downturn and Market Underperformance

Price Movement and Market Context

On 18 May 2026, Just Dial’s share price closed at ₹521.90, down 1.01% from the previous close of ₹527.25. The intraday range saw a high of ₹534.20 and a low of ₹521.00, indicating some volatility but an overall downward bias. The stock remains significantly below its 52-week high of ₹963.85, while hovering above the 52-week low of ₹486.05, underscoring a wide trading range over the past year.

Comparatively, Just Dial’s returns have lagged the broader Sensex benchmark across multiple timeframes. The stock posted a 1-week return of -4.01% versus Sensex’s -2.70%, and a 1-month return of -4.04% against Sensex’s -3.68%. Year-to-date, the underperformance is more pronounced with Just Dial down 28.06%, while Sensex declined 11.71%. Over one year, the stock has plunged 44.25%, starkly contrasting with the Sensex’s modest 8.84% loss. Longer-term returns also reveal persistent underperformance, with 3-year and 5-year returns at -25.47% and -33.11% respectively, compared to Sensex’s robust gains of 20.68% and 54.39%. Even over a decade, Just Dial’s -28.50% return pales against Sensex’s 195.17% growth.

Technical Trend Analysis

The technical trend for Just Dial has shifted from mildly bearish to outright bearish, signalling a deterioration in price momentum. Daily moving averages confirm this negative bias, with the stock trading below key averages, indicating sellers are in control in the short term.

The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ator presents a mixed picture. On the weekly chart, MACD remains mildly bullish, suggesting some underlying positive momentum in the intermediate term. However, the monthly MACD is bearish, reflecting longer-term weakness and a lack of sustained buying interest.

Relative Strength Index (RSI) readings on both weekly and monthly timeframes currently show no clear signal, hovering in neutral zones without indicating overbought or oversold conditions. This suggests the stock is not yet at an extreme level but remains vulnerable to further downside.

Bollinger Bands on weekly and monthly charts are bearish, with the price trending near the lower bands. This technical setup often signals increased volatility and downward pressure, reinforcing the negative outlook.

Additional Technical Indicators

The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ator echoes the MACD’s mixed signals, mildly bullish on the weekly timeframe but bearish on the monthly. This divergence highlights short-term attempts at recovery that are being overwhelmed by longer-term selling pressure.

Other volume-based indicators such as On-Balance Volume (OBV) show no definitive trend on weekly or monthly charts, indicating that volume is not strongly confirming price moves. Similarly, Dow Theory analysis reveals no clear trend on either timeframe, suggesting indecision among market participants.
